Quick Tips: Aplicando CSS no Delphi for PHP - Parte 4

Você precisa estar logado para dar um feedback. Clique aqui para efetuar o login
Para efetuar o download você precisa estar logado. Clique aqui para efetuar o login
Confirmar voto
0
 (0)  (0)

Olá pessoal, vamos dar seqência na série de dicas sobre Delphi for PHP e CSS, nesta vídeo veremos efetivemente como usar o CSS dentro do Delphi for PHP.



Olá pessoal, vamos dar seqência na série de dicas sobre Delphi for PHP e CSS, nesta vídeo veremos efetivemente como usar o CSS dentro do Delphi for PHP.


CSS no Delphi for PHP


Em primeiro lugar é importante ressaltar que todos os componentes adicionados a um Form no Delphi PHP serão de uma forma ou de outra enviados ao browser como elementos HTML, sendo assim presume-se que a todos eles ou na sua maioria podem receber um estilo de um arquivo CSS externo. Mas antes precisamos aprender como criar um arquivo CSS direto no Delphi for PHP.
Crie uma nova aplicação em File – New – Application. Salve onde achar melhor e retorne ao menu File – New desta vez selecione Other. O repositório irá se abrir, selecione a categoria CSS e clique em CSS Stylesheet:


É neste arquivo que acabamos de criar que vamos adicionar nossas regras para os elementos adicionados ao nosso form. Como disse todo componente de uma maneira ou de outra no frigir dos ovos é um elemento HMTL, ou faz uso de tal para ser criado na pagina. Para que possamos comprovar isto basta habilitar o Tag Editor na IDE para ver como determinado componente será entendido pelo browser.

Vá ao menu Tools – Options. Selecione o item Page Designer do nó Enviroment Options da TreeView. Para habilitar o Tag Editor basta selecionar o CheckBox Show Tag Editor:



Desta forma podemos observar como determinado componente será reinderizado no browser. Faça um teste. Adicione um label ao form e com o mesmo selecionado observe o código HTML gerado para ele:



Caso o código HTML não esteja visível basta pressionar CTRL + Shift + F12 para forçar a geração do código. Fica claro aqui que este label no browser será “entendido” como um DIV com um id chamado Label3. Este é o nome dado ao componente através da propriedade label no Object Inspector e pode ser alterado pelo usuário.

Assim podemos deduzir que se criarmos uma regra em um CSS para um ID #Label3 esta regra será aplicada a este label em especifico. Isso nos da uma liberdade muito grande para criarmos nossos estilos.

Bem pessoal, eu fico por aqui, até a próxima quick tips. Abraços !!!!


 
Você precisa estar logado para dar um feedback. Clique aqui para efetuar o login
Receba nossas novidades
Ficou com alguma dúvida?